Men’s Hoops Victorious over Medaille Mavericks

Men's basketball gets another victory against Medaille on Saturday with a final score of 81-75. With just two games left in the regular season, the Redhawks still undefeated, and the AMCC tournament right around the corner, La Roche is getting hopeful of a second straight AMCC title.

The Redhawks got off to a slow start tonight against the Mavericks. In the first ten minutes of the first half, they went basket for basket with Medaille and eventually allowed the Mavericks to take the lead. Zach Gould, Ryan Norkus, and Tyler Frederick, all contributed points to keep La Roche right behind Medaille.

The Redhawks began to turn the heat up with ten minutes left in the first half, getting within two points of the Mavericks thanks to Shawn Dunnings and his 3-point shot. Ray Quan Phifer tied things up 27-27 with his layup, but the Mavericks answered back.

Straight out of a timeout called by La Roche, Tyler Frederick tied the game at 33-33 with his layup. The Redhawks and the Mavericks battled it out but ultimately entered halftime with a tied score at 42-42.

The Hawks began to pull away in the second half with three made free throws from Gould to make the score 54-48. The Mavericks managed to stay within 8 points of the Redhawks for the majority of the rest of the second half, but the Hawks were able to keep them down. With five and a half minutes left in the game, two free throws from Phifer took the score to 73-61. The Mavericks fought back for the rest of the game, but it just wasn't enough to shake the nest.

La Roche has two away games left to finish out the regular season before hosting the AMCC tournament at home.
